Web31 jul. 2024 · With HD TVs, sit 1.5-2.5 times the screen diagonal away from the TV. So for a 50” TV that’s at least 75-125 inches away – about 1.9-3.2m. With 4K TVs this is lowered to 1-1.5 times the screen diagonal. That’s 50-75” away from a 50” TV, which is about 1.3-1.9m away.
